ABB HIEE300888R0002 is a notable product from ABB, a globally recognized leader in the industrial automation sector. This PLC spare part plays a crucial role in enhancing the functionality and performance of Programmable Logic Controller (PLC) systems.
The is primarily designed as a communication and control module. Its core function is to enable seamless data exchange between different components within the PLC system and external devices. It can receive a variety of input signals from sensors, such as temperature, pressure, and flow sensors, and transmit control signals to actuators like motors, valves, and relays. For instance, in a large-scale manufacturing plant, the can collect data from multiple sensors on the production line to monitor the process parameters. Based on this data, it can send precise control signals to adjust the operation of the equipment, ensuring the smooth running of the production process. In an energy management system, it can communicate with power generation units, transformers, and distribution panels to optimize power distribution and consumption.
One of the significant advantages of the is its high compatibility with a wide range of communication protocols. This allows it to integrate easily with different types of devices and systems, reducing the complexity of the automation infrastructure. Additionally, it offers excellent reliability, capable of operating stably in harsh industrial environments with high temperatures, humidity, and electromagnetic interference. The module also features advanced diagnostic capabilities, which help in quickly identifying and resolving any issues, minimizing downtime.
Product Parameters
| Parameter | Description |
|---|---|
| Operating Voltage | 24V DC (±10%) |
| Power Consumption | Approximately 10W (varies depending on usage) |
| Supported Communication Protocols | Ethernet/IP, Modbus TCP, Profibus DP, DeviceNet, etc. |
| Input Types | Analog inputs (e.g., 4-20mA, 0-10V) and digital inputs (dry contacts, TTL levels) |
| Output Types | Analog outputs (4-20mA, 0-10V) and digital outputs (relay or solid-state) |
| Number of Input Channels | [Specified number] (configurable) |
| Number of Output Channels | [Specified number] (configurable) |
| Data Transfer Rate | Up to 100Mbps for Ethernet-based protocols |
| Compatibility | Compatible with ABB’s PLC systems and many third-party devices that support relevant communication protocols |
| Operating Temperature Range | -20°C to 60°C |
| Humidity Range | 5% to 95% (non-condensing) |
| Dimensions (L×W×H) | Approximately 150mm×100mm×50mm |
| Weight | Approximately 0.3kg |

Precautions
- Installation Precautions: Before installing the , make sure to cut off all power sources to avoid electric shock and damage to the device. Follow the installation instructions carefully to connect the power cables, input/output cables, and communication cables correctly. Ensure that all connections are secure to prevent signal interference and data loss. Also, pay attention to the proper grounding of the device to enhance its stability and safety.
- Usage Precautions: During operation, do not touch the internal components of the to avoid electric shock and damage. Regularly check the status indicators on the device to monitor its operation. If any abnormal indicators are found, such as flashing lights or error messages, stop the operation immediately and contact a professional technician for inspection and repair. Do not use the device beyond its rated parameters.
- Maintenance Recommendations: Conduct regular maintenance on the . Check the power supply voltage regularly to ensure it is within the specified range. Inspect the cables for any damage or wear and replace them if necessary. Clean the device regularly to remove dust and debris, especially around the communication ports. Update the device’s firmware according to the manufacturer’s recommendations to improve its performance and security features. Keep records of all maintenance activities for future reference.
